“Admission  Session”  means  a  session  when  a  student  is  admitted  into  a
                       programme of study;

                       “Study Calendar” means a period of study comprising lectures, tutorials and
                       examination  weeks  including  leave  within  the  semester,  the  dates  for  the
                       commencement  and  the  end  of  which  shall  be  determined  by  the  Vice–
                       Chancellor;

                       “audited course” means a course registered and attended by a student without
                       sitting for examination;

                       “Bursar” means an officer of the University appointed under section 14 of the
                       Constitution of the University of Malaya;

                       “Calendar Year” means a period of twelve (12) months;

                       “CGPA”  means  Cumulative  Grade  Point  Average  which  is  determined  by
                       dividing the total grade points obtained by the total number of credits taken from
                       the first semester to the current semester;

                       “Committee of Examiners” means the committee established by the Senate on
                       the  recommendation  of  the  Faculty  for  the  purpose  of  considering  and
                       assessing  the  examination  results  and  implementing  any  other  powers
                       conferred upon it according to these Rules or related regulations;

                       “course” means a unit of education or training conducted over a prescribed
                       period of time; usually one semester, which contributes credits to a programme
                       of study;

                       “credit” means the quantitative measure which reflects the volume of learning
                       or learning load to achieve the specific learning outcomes;

                       “credit counted” means a credit obtained by a student for any course studied in
                       a programme of study where the grade obtained for that particular course is
                       included in the calculation of the GPA and CGPA;

                       “credit obtained” means a credit obtained by a student for a course studied in a
                       programme of study for the purpose of fulfillment of a degree;

                       “Degree Study Structure” means a list of courses together with the requisite
                       number of credits that needs to be completed by a student before he can be
                       awarded a degree;

                       “Dean  of  the  Faculty”  means  the  Dean  of  a  Faculty  of  the  University,  and
                       includes any Director or Head of an Academy, Centre, School and Institute,
                       appointed under subsections 24(4) and (5) of the Constitution of the University
                       of Malaya;
